Wei Cai is a scholar working on Materials Chemistry, Electrical and Electronic Engineering and Mechanical Engineering. According to data from OpenAlex, Wei Cai has authored 225 papers receiving a total of 5.3k indexed citations (citations by other indexed papers that have themselves been cited), including 145 papers in Materials Chemistry, 62 papers in Electrical and Electronic Engineering and 59 papers in Mechanical Engineering. Recurrent topics in Wei Cai’s work include Shape Memory Alloy Transformations (96 papers), Titanium Alloys Microstructure and Properties (52 papers) and Intermetallics and Advanced Alloy Properties (21 papers). Wei Cai is often cited by papers focused on Shape Memory Alloy Transformations (96 papers), Titanium Alloys Microstructure and Properties (52 papers) and Intermetallics and Advanced Alloy Properties (21 papers). Wei Cai collaborates with scholars based in China, United States and Japan. Wei Cai's co-authors include Jiaqi Wan, Jiehe Sui, Hong‐En Wang, Xu Zhao, Xianglong Meng, Liancheng Zhao, Guozhong Cao, Changyan Cao, Zhimin Cui and Weiguo Song and has published in prestigious journals such as Applied Physics Letters, Journal of Applied Physics and Physical Review B.
